In the midst of trying to find additional examples of authentic reproduction baubles and bling, I realized I have some on my very own dancin’ feet: Minnetonka Moccasins. There are many models available today, but I have the classic Thunderbirds just like these, and they are super duper comfy for wearing around the house. Here’s what the Minnetonka website says, and I believe it – I am sure I brought these home from road trips.
Since their inception in 1946, Minnetonka Moccasin has shaped the moccasin’s place in history. Following World War II, Americans took to the highways to discover its natural beauty. Visiting resorts and souvenir shops, they brought Minnetonka moccasins home to the new American suburbs. They soon became casual classics.
